What can I do if Amazon Prime Video is not working in Firefox?
1. Update your browser
2. Restart your router
Restarting the router will refresh its memory, which might help you fix Amazon Prime Video not working on Firefox.
The easiest way to do this is to unplug the router’s power supply from the wall outlet for 30 seconds and then plug it back in. This should reset the router and give it a fresh start.
3. Clear cache and cookies
Clearing your cache is a simple way to get rid of any temporary files that may be causing problems with Amazon Prime Video loading properly on Firefox.
It can help solve many of the issues that you might encounter while using a web browser, such as problems loading pages on a site. It will also help speed up performance and free up storage space on your device if necessary.
4. Try disabling the add-ons
It’s possible that one of your add-ons/extensions is interfering. It’s hard to pinpoint exactly which one, but if Amazon Prime works now, try re-enabling them one by one.
Open Amazon Prime each time and see if it still works. If it stops working after enabling a certain extension, keep it disabled when using Amazon Prime or find a better replacement.
